Output 67df6f5345385b90e50f835d8623b40ea8e6864a61c57b39ee12b6c2d39b92ef:1

value
199975938
script pubkey
OP_HASH160 OP_PUSHBYTES_20 33d5357056bc49bb82132bb75ea3555c0a67902c OP_EQUAL
address
36R5oL7s1wUm2ubQhHGYQgHUZ9qLK9JBPK
transaction
67df6f5345385b90e50f835d8623b40ea8e6864a61c57b39ee12b6c2d39b92ef
confirmations
243269
spent
true